Job description

Job Summary

This position is accountable for accurately, safely and efficiently performing routine congenital and pediatric echocardiographic procedures with competency including assisting in transesophageal, epicardial and intracardiac echocardiographic procedures in outpatient clinic environment. Assists the Cardiologist as required. Generates and prepares a draft echocardiogram report using the archiving and report writing software. Works under the direction of the clinic manager. Participates in the rotation of on-call duties and outreach clinic involvement. Performs EKGs, Holter and multi-event applications.

Qualifications
  • Education College Degree - 2 year Accredited Echocardiography/Ultrasonography (required)
  • Program Accredited Echocardiography/Ultrasonography Technical/Vocational Training (required)
  • High School Diploma/G.E.D. (required) And Equivalent Experience If individual has neither accredited program nor 2 year degree, High School Diploma and equivalent experience sufficient to allow for successful completion of ARDMS certification in Echocardiography required. (required)
  • College Degree - 4 year Diagnostic Cardiac Sonography (preferred)
Licenses and Certifications
  • BLS - Basic Life Support - AHA - American Heart Association within 30 days of hire or transfer into position (required)
  • RDCS-PE - ARDMS Pediatric Echocardiography - ARDMS - American Registry of Medical Sonographers within 18 months of hire or transfer into position (required)
  • CCI - Cardiovascular Credentialing International - CCI - Cardiovascular Credentialing International Akers Specialty Clinic only within 18 months of hire or transfer into position (required)
  • RDCS-FE - ARDMS Fetal Echocardiography - ARDMS - American Registry of Medical Sonographers (preferred)
  • RDCS-AE - ARDMS Adult Echocardiography - ARDMS - American Registry of Medical Sonographers (preferred)
Work Experience

Minimum two (2) years Congenital & pediatric echocardiography (preferred)

Skills and Abilities

Demonstrated knowledge of cardiac embryology, congenital heart defects, cardiac hemodynamics and palliative/corrective congenital heart surgical procedures. Skilled to instruct, train and educate health providers in the assessment of congenital heart disease. Bilingual Skills Preferred. About Us

Valley Children’s Healthcare – one of the largest pediatric healthcare networks in the nation – provides Central California’s only high-quality, comprehensive care exclusively for children, from before birth to young adulthood. With more than 670 physicians and 3,500 staff, Valley Children’s delivers high-quality, comprehensive care to more than 1.3 million children in our service area. Our network offers highly specialized medical and surgical services to care for children with conditions ranging from common to the highly complex at our 358-bed stand‑alone children’s hospital that includes 28 regional NICU beds. Our family‑centered, pediatric services extend from a leading pediatric cancer and blood disorders center home on the West Coast, and a pediatric heart center known for its expertise and pioneering treatments, to a Regional Level IV neonatal intensive care unit (NICU), the highest level referral center between Los Angeles and the Bay Area.
